What companies run services between Berkeley, CA, USA and Paso Robles, CA,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from Emeryville to Paso Robles Amtrak Station once daily. Tickets cost $65–140 and the journey takes 5h 18m.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a bus from Emeryville to Paso Robles Amtrak Station 4 times a day. Tickets cost $70–110 and the journey takes 5h 20m.
